Jilly Gagnon Books in Order

Jilly Gagnon is a multifaceted author and writer, known for her engaging works in the young adult and adult genres. As a novelist, she has penned the young adult novel #famous, set to be released by HarperCollins/Katherine Tegen in 2017. Her work also includes the Choose Your Own Misery series of comic choose-your-own-path novels for adults, with the first installment, The Office Adventure, debuting in January 2016. Gagnon's writing has appeared in prominent publications such as Newsweek, Elle, Vanity Fair, The Toast, and McSweeney's Internet Tendency, showcasing her versatility and range. A Boston resident, she shares her life with two beloved cats, Captain Gentleman and Zelda, and is an avid fan of guilty pleasures and well-crafted cocktails.
